117.info
人生若只如初见

dbeaver执行多条语句报错怎么解决

当使用DBeaver执行多条语句时,出现错误可能有多种原因。以下是一些常见的解决方法:

  1. 检查语法:确保每条语句都是正确的SQL语法。如果其中一条语句有语法错误,那么整个语句块都会失败。可以尝试逐个执行每条语句,找出错误语句并修复它。

  2. 语句分隔符:在某些数据库中,需要使用分号作为语句的分隔符。确保每条语句之间有正确的分隔符。可以尝试在每个语句的末尾添加分号。

  3. 事务处理:某些数据库要求多条语句在事务中执行。在DBeaver中,可以在多条语句前后添加BEGIN和COMMIT语句,使其成为一个事务。

  4. 执行顺序:如果多条语句之间有依赖关系,确保它们以正确的顺序执行。可以尝试按照正确的顺序重新排列语句。

  5. 错误日志:查看错误日志以获取更详细的错误信息。DBeaver通常会提供有关错误的信息,例如语法错误或连接问题。检查错误日志可以帮助你更好地理解问题。

如果仍然遇到问题,请提供更详细的错误信息,以便我们能够更好地帮助你解决问题。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fef9eAzsLAQ5VA1Y.html

推荐文章

  • dbeaver如何调整字段顺序

    在DBeaver中调整字段的顺序可以通过以下步骤进行: 打开DBeaver并连接到数据库。 在数据库资源视图中,展开表所在的数据库并找到相应的表。 右键单击表并选择“编...

  • dbeaver怎么查看表结构

    要查看表的结构,您可以按照以下步骤操作: 在DBeaver中连接到您的数据库。 在数据库导航器中,展开相应的数据库,并展开“表”文件夹。 找到您想要查看结构的表...

  • Dbeaver怎么做数据迁移

    要在DBeaver中进行数据迁移,可按照以下步骤进行操作: 打开DBeaver,连接源数据库:在DBeaver的主界面中,选择“数据库”菜单,然后选择“新建连接”。在弹出的...

  • dbeaver批量执行insert语句报错怎么解决

    如果在 DBeaver 中批量执行 Insert 语句报错,可以尝试以下解决方法: 检查 Insert 语句的语法:确保 Insert 语句的语法正确,包括表名、列名、值等。可以在单独...

  • C++队列排序的方法有哪些

    C++队列排序的方法有以下几种: 插入排序:从原始队列中逐个取出元素,并按照顺序插入到新队列中的正确位置。这样做会保持队列的顺序,直到所有元素都被放置到新...

  • golang子目录的包无法找到怎么解决

    在Go中,子目录的包无法被直接引用,需要使用相对或绝对路径来正确引用包。下面是一些可能的解决方案: 使用相对路径:如果你的包在子目录中,可以使用相对路径来...

  • golang怎么获取进程端口

    在Go中,可以使用net包中的Listen()函数来获取进程监听的端口。下面是一个示例代码:
    package main import ( "fmt" "net"
    ) func main() { listener, ...

  • c++中try语句的作用是什么

    在C++中,try语句用于捕获和处理异常。它的作用是在代码块中标识可能会发生异常的区域,并提供一种机制来处理这些异常,以防止程序崩溃。当程序执行到try语句块时...